What State Of Matter Is The Outer Core?

Unlike the inner (or solid) core the outer core is liquid.

Is outer core solid or liquid?

The outer core about 2 200 kilometers (1 367 miles) thick is mostly composed of liquid iron and nickel. The NiFe alloy of the outer core is very hot between 4 500° and 5 500° Celsius (8 132° and 9 932° Fahrenheit).

What state of matter is the inner core likely in?

The inner core is solid the outer core is liquid and the mantle is solid/plastic. This is due to the relative melting points of the different layers (nickel–iron core silicate crust and mantle) and the increase in temperature and pressure as depth increases.

Is the outer core a solid liquid or gas Why?

The core (mainly nickel-iron) has two layers. The outer core is liquid because the temperature is hotter than the melting points of iron and nickel. The inner core although even hotter is solid because of the intense pressure.

Is the outer core solid?

The outer core is not under enough pressure to be solid so it is liquid even though it has a composition similar to the inner core. Sulfur and oxygen could be present in the outer core.

Where is the outer core?

The outer core of the Earth is a liquid layer about 2 261 km thick composed of iron and nickel which lies above the Earth’s solid inner core and below its mantle. Its outer boundary lies approximately 2 890 km (1 800 mi) beneath the Earth’s surface.

In what state is the core present?

solidEarth’s inner core is the innermost geologic layer of the planet Earth. It is primarily a solid ball with a radius of about 1 220 km (760 mi) which is about 20% of Earth’s radius or 70% of the Moon’s radius.

How do we know the core is solid?

Seismic waves traveling through the earth refract for the same reason that light refracts when entering different substances (e.g. air water). The inner core has a different density from the outer core and this difference in density tells us that it is solid.

What differs outer from inner core?

The inner core and the outer core are made up of similar stuff chemically (both are made mostly of iron with a little nickel and some other chemical elements)–the difference between them is that the outer core is liquid and the inner core is solid.

What is the outer core do?

The outer core is the third layer of the Earth. … The outer core is responsible for Earth’s magnetic field. As Earth spins on its axis the iron inside the liquid outer core moves around. The movement causes powerful electric currents to develop in the liquid iron itself.

Why do outer and inner core differ in their states of matter?

Answer 1: Earth´s inner core and outer core are both made of an iron-nickel alloy. The state of matter (solid liquid or gas) of a given material depends on its temperature and pressure. … Although the inner core is very hot it is solid because it is experiencing very high pressure.

What evidence is there that the outer core is molten?

The seismic waves released by earthquakes provide scientists with several forms of measurable evidence that supports the idea of the Earth’s outer core being liquid. Two particular types of waves compressional waves and shear waves — known commonly as P-waves and S-waves respectively provide direct evidence.

How do geologists know that the outer core is liquid?

Scientists figured out that the outer core must be liquid because S waves do not pass through it but P waves do. … Thus by observing many seismic waves from many earthquakes all over the world scientists have been able to work out the density of different parts of the Earth (i.e. the core mantle and crust).

Does the moon have a core?

Uncovering details about the lunar core is critical for developing accurate models of the moon’s formation. … The team’s findings suggest the moon possesses a solid iron-rich inner core with a radius of nearly 150 miles and a fluid primarily liquid-iron outer core with a radius of roughly 205 miles.

Why is Earth’s core hot?

There are three main sources of heat in the deep earth: (1) heat from when the planet formed and accreted which has not yet been lost (2) frictional heating caused by denser core material sinking to the center of the planet and (3) heat from the decay of radioactive elements.

Who discovered the outer core?

The discovery that the core of the Earth contains a solid inner core surrounded by a liquid outer core was made by seismologist Inge Lehmann who was studying how seismic waves bounce off the interior of the Earth.

Why is the inner core solid and the outer core liquid Brainly?

But despite the fact that the boundary between the inner and outer core is approximately as hot as the surface of the sun only the outer core is liquid. The inner core is solid because the pressure at that depth is so high that it keeps the core from melting.
